Girl With No Name
You are the voice I hear when I turn on the radio,
it's the escape that I need when I have no where else to go.
I hope you know who I am,
but I doubt it, I'm just another fan.
I lie in bed, thinking of you at night,
while you're singing under the spot light.
But you don't feel the same,
because to you I'm just a girl with no name.
As the story goes you're supposed to fall in love with me,
but reality pulls me back to where I'm meant to be.
So you don't know who I am,
I'm just another fan.
I wish that you could see,
just how much you mean to me.
But I must be insane,
because to you I'm just a girl with no name.
